Club Deportivo Achuapa, is a Guatemalan football club based in El Progreso, Jutiapa Department. They compete in the Liga Nacional, the top tier of Guatemalan football. They now play their home games in the Estadio Winston Pineda after moving there from the Estadio Municipal Manuel Ariza.

History

The club was founded in 1932 as Oriental Progresista.[1] In 1974 they joined the Guatemalan League B.

They have spent the 2000/2001 season [2] at the highest level of Guatemalan football, playing in the Liga Nacional de Guatemala. They have been playing in the Primera División Group "A" or "B" until getting promoted back to the Liga Nacional in 2020.
